CJT-1740 Security Operations
Credits 3 An examination of the increasing role private security plays in crime prevention, detection, and investigation. Emphasis is on physical and procedural operations.
Prerequisite(s): EGL-1010S for students not eligible for EGL-1010. No prerequisite or corequisite for students eligible for EGL-1010.
Corequisite(s): See above.
Course Outcomes
- Describe the proper procedures for securing crime scenes and conducting an investigation.
- Identify the legal aspects of security and asset protection.
- Discuss the importance of public relations, ethics and professionalism.
- Evaluate the role of the security officer in the workplace.
